
/* ----------------------- BOXES ------------------------- */

.box {background:#EEEEEE; color:#333333;}
.box_head {background:#C80000; padding:8px 0px 8px 16px; margin:0px; font-size:10px; font-weight:bold; text-transform:uppercase; line-height:normal; color:#FFFFFF;}
.box_head a {color:#FFFFFF; text-decoration:none;}
.box_head a:hover {text-decoration:underline;}
.box_body {padding:2px 10px 2px 10px; margin:0px;border: 1px solid #CCCCCC;}
.box_body a {color:#333333;}

.box_body ul {padding:0px; margin:0; list-style:none;}
.box_body ul li {padding:0px; margin:0px; white-space:nowrap; background:url(../images/bg_cat.gif) top left repeat-x;}
.box_body ul li a {padding-top:2px; min-height:16px; _height:16px; display:block; text-decoration:none; border-bottom: 1px solid #CCCCCC;}
.box_body ul li a:hover {background: #DDDDDD url(../images/bg_cat_hover.gif) top left repeat-x; color:#C80000;}

.box_body ol {margin:0; padding:0; list-style:none;}
.box_body ol li {background:url(../images/li_line_1.gif) bottom left repeat-x; padding:2px 0px 4px;}
.box_body ol li a {padding-left:8px; background:url(../images/arrow_1.gif) top left no-repeat; text-decoration:none;}

/* ----------------------- LISTING BOXES ------------------------- */

#categories {}
#categories .box_head {height:35px; padding:0px 0px 0px 15px; line-height:35px; background:#C80000 url(../images/categories_heading.jpg) top left no-repeat;}
#categories .box_body {padding:0px; margin:0px;}

#categories .box_body ul {padding:0px; margin:0px; list-style:none;}
#categories .box_body ul li {padding:0px; margin:0px; white-space:nowrap; background:url(../images/bg_cat.gif) top left repeat-x;}
#categories .box_body ul li a {padding-top:2px; min-height:16px; _height:16px; display:block; text-decoration:none; border-bottom: 1px solid #CCCCCC;}
#categories .box_body ul li a:hover {background: #DDDDDD url(../images/bg_cat_hover.gif) top left repeat-x; color:#C80000;}

#categories .notselected {font-weight:normal; background:#EEEEEE;}
#categories .selected {font-weight:bold; background:#DDDDDD;}

#categories .box_body li.categories-heading h3 {line-height: 20px; padding-left:16px; font-weight:bold; color:#FFFFFF; background:#BBBBBB;}
/*
#categories {}
#categories .box_head {}
#categories .box_body {padding:0px; margin:0px;}

#categories .box_body ul {padding:0px; margin:0px; list-style:none;}
#categories .box_body ul li {line-height:20px; padding:0px; white-space:nowrap;}
#categories .box_body ul li a {display:block; text-decoration:none; border-bottom: 1px solid #CCCCCC;}
#categories .box_body ul li a:hover {background: #DDDDDD; color:#C80000;}

#categories .notselected {font-weight:normal; background:#EEEEEE;}
#categories .selected {font-weight:bold; background:#DDDDDD;}

#categories .box_body li.categories-heading h3 {line-height: 20px; padding-left:16px; font-weight:bold; color:#FFFFFF; background:#BBBBBB;}
*/


#moreinformation {}


#information {}
#information .box_head {}
#information .box_body {padding:0px; margin:0px;}
#information .box_body a {}
#information .box_body ul li {}
#information .box_body ul li a {}

#bestsellers {}


#ezpages {}
#ezpages .box_head {}
#ezpages .box_body {padding:0px; margin:0px;}
#ezpages .box_body a {}
#ezpages .box_body ul li {}
#ezpages .box_body ul li a {}



#orderhistory {}
#orderhistory .box_body img {background:#FFFFFF; padding:2px; vertical-align:middle; margin:3px 0px;}



/* ----------------------- BANNER BOXES ------------------------- */

#bannerbox {}


#bannerbox2 {}


#bannerboxall {}



/* ----------------------- PRODUCT BOXES ------------------------- */

#featured a img, #whatsnew a img, #specials a img, #reviews a img, #manufacturerinfo img, #productnotifications img {margin:5px 0px;}

#whatsnew {}

#specials {}

#reviews {}

#manufacturerinfo {}

#productnotifications {}

/* ----------------------- FORM BOXES ------------------------- */

#search {}


#manufacturers {}


#currencies {}


#tellafriend {}


#recordcompanies {}


#musicgenres {}



/* ----------------------- TEXT BOXES ------------------------- */

#languages {}


#whosonline {}


#documentcategories {}

/*
#shoppingcart {border-top:1px solid #000000; border-bottom:1px solid #000000; background:#424242 url(../images/pixel_black.gif) right repeat-y;}
#shoppingcart .box_head  {background-image:url(../images/pixel_black.gif); background-position:left; background-repeat:repeat-y;}
#shoppingcart .box_body  {background-image:url(../images/pixel_black.gif); background-position:left; background-repeat:repeat-y; padding:4px 0px 16px 22px;}
#shoppingcart .box_body a {color:#A3C41A;}
*/

/* --------------------- Custom boxes -----------------------*/

#random .box_head {height:35px; padding:0px 0px 0px 15px; line-height:35px; background:#C80000 url(../images/categories_heading2.jpg) top left no-repeat;}

#parfemy .box_head {height:35px; padding:0px 0px 0px 15px; line-height:35px; background:#C80000 url(../images/categories_heading3.jpg) top left no-repeat;}